What is 0.580 repeating into a fraction

Answers

Assuming it's the "580" block being repeated:

x = 0.580580580...

1000x = 580.580580580...

1000x - x = 999x = 580

x = 580/999

If it's the "80" block that repeats:

x = 0.5808080...

10x = 5.808080...

1000x = 580.808080...

1000x - 10x = 990x = 575

x = 575/990 = 115/198

And if it's just the 0 that repeats, then the decimal terminates and

0.58000... = 0.58 = 58/100 = 29/50

but this is likely not the number you're talking about.

The perimeter of a standard basketball court is 288 feet. The length is 44 feet longer than the width. What are the dimensions of the court?

Answers

Answer:

Perimeter = 2l + 2w    //l=length, w=width

l = 44 + w

Now substitute 44 + w in place of l in the above equation and you have

2(44 + w) + 2w = 288

=> 88 + 2w + 2w = 288

=> 88 + 4w = 288

=> 4w = 200

=> w = 50 and l = 44 + 50 = 94

2*94 + 2*50=288
